An on-grid solar inverter connects directly to the utility grid. It synchronizes the solar system with grid electricity and exports excess energy. On-grid systems are cost-effective. They reduce electricity bills and enable net metering, where users get credited for the energy they supply to the grid. [pdf]

All-in-one solar inverters merge MPPT charge controllers, battery management systems (BMS), and hybrid inverters into one chassis. These systems handle DC-AC conversion, battery charging/discharging, and grid synchronization, reducing wiring complexity. [pdf]

A power plant controller (PPC) is an automation platform designed to manage and optimize the operation of a solar farm. PPCs utilize advanced control software to efficiently operate the plant and maintain grid stability while adhering to regulatory requirements. [pdf]

“Storage” refers to technologies that can capture electricity, store it as another form of energy (chemical, thermal, mechanical), and then release it for use when it is needed. A microgrid solar system is a localized energy network that uses solar panels as its primary power source, combined with battery storage and intelligent control systems, capable of operating independently from the main electrical grid when needed. This reference design implements single-phase inverter (DC/AC) control using a C2000TM microcontroller (MCU). The design supports two modes of operation for the inverter: a voltage source mode using an output LC filter, and a grid connected mode with an output LCL filter. [pdf]
